Fire guts National Assembly complex

By Akogun and Onwuka Nzeshi  Fire Saturday  gutted the National Assembly Complex, razing part of the office of the clerk of the assembly. An eyewitness said the fire began from an air conditioner in one of the rooms above the Senate chamber following a power surge in the expansive building. Security men on guard duty […]

Foreign airlines suspend operations to Nigeria over strike

FOLLOWING the on-going nationwide strike, some foreign airlines may have suspended operations in the country pending when the crisis is resolved. Already, KLM Airlines said it had stopped operations to Nigeria because it could no longer guarantee the safety of its crew and equipment.
